Burnham-on-Crouch station is designed to cater to your journey needs efficiently. The ticket office runs from Monday to Friday between 06:30 and 11:00, and while it remains unopened over the weekend, worry not! Ticket machines are ready to provide your travel necessities at your convenience. Plus, for online ticket purchasers, the station allows seamless collection at the on-site machines.
The station embraces modern conveniences with smartcard issuance and validation, ensuring a swift and smooth transit. Accessibility is a priority too, with step-free access available from the car park to the platform – perfect for travelers with reduced mobility.
Although there are no waiting lounges over the weekends, you can snatch quick rest within operating hours in the ticket office lounge. Meanwhile, for urgent inquiries or assistance, the station boasts customer help points and a dedicated Passenger Assist service that can be pre-booked to tailor your experience.
Enhancing your travel convenience, Burnham-on-Crouch station offers ample transport connections. In the case of rail disruptions, substitute bus services are stationed to ensure your travel plans are unhindered. The replacement buses stop right in the car park, making the transition from train to bus as seamless as can be.

The station boasts a range of facilities designed to enhance your travel experience. The ticket office maintains long operating hours, opening from early morning until after midnight on Mondays and Sundays, complemented by easily accessible ticket machines for purchasing and collecting pre-booked tickets. For passengers with smartphones, smartcard services are available, simplifying your journey. Assistance for those requiring support is provided through help points and an information-friendly ticket office. Despite its numerous amenities, the station lacks a dedicated waiting room, though a seating area is available.
Accessibility is a priority at Moorfields, with step-free access to all platforms courtesy of lifts, although note, the Old Hall Street entrance does not accommodate disabled access. Additional services include accessible toilets and support for those with visual and hearing impairments, with an induction loop and visual announcements across the station.
Connecting from Moorfields to your final destination is seamless thanks to various transport links. Unfortunately, there isn't a taxi rank directly at the station, but local buses serve as convenient alternatives to reach broader Liverpool areas. For those heading to Liverpool John Lennon Airport, integrated rail and bus tickets are available, offering a hassle-free connection via Liverpool South Parkway station using routes 86A or 80A.
